Different Types of Family Pictures
Family pictures come in various forms and styles, each serving a unique purpose. Understanding the different types can help you decide which ones resonate most with your family. Here are some popular types of family pictures:
1. Candid Shots
Candid shots capture genuine moments, often taken without posing. These images reveal the natural dynamics of family life and the unique personalities of each member.
2. Formal Portraits
Formal portraits are staged photographs, often taken in a studio or a predefined setting. They typically involve posed arrangements and are ideal for special occasions like anniversaries, graduations, or family reunions.
3. Lifestyle Photography
This style of photography captures families in their everyday environments, focusing on authentic interactions and activities, such as cooking together or playing in the park.
4. Themed Photoshoots
Themed photoshoots are centered around specific concepts, such as holidays, seasons, or hobbies. These creative sessions allow for imaginative expressions and unique storytelling.
Tips for Taking Great Family Pictures
Taking stunning family pictures requires careful planning and execution. Here are some tips to help you capture the best moments:
- Choose the Right Time: Natural light is ideal for photography. Early morning or late afternoon offers the best lighting conditions.
- Coordinate Outfits: While matching outfits are not necessary, coordinating colors and styles can create a cohesive look.
- Engage Everyone: Encourage family members to interact and engage with one another during the shoot to capture genuine emotions.
- Utilize Props: Props can add a fun element to your pictures and help express your family’s personality.
Planning Your Family Photo Shoot
Proper planning is crucial for a successful family photo shoot. Here are some steps to consider:
- Set a Date: Choose a date that works for all family members and consider weather conditions if you’re shooting outdoors.
- Select a Location: Decide on a location that reflects your family’s personality, whether it’s a park, beach, or your home.
- Hire a Professional or DIY: Consider hiring a professional photographer or taking the photos yourself. If you choose the latter, ensure you have a good camera and understand basic photography techniques.

Storing and Preserving Family Pictures
Once you have captured and edited your family pictures, it’s essential to store and preserve them properly:
- Digital Backups: Always back up your digital images on cloud storage or external hard drives to prevent loss.
- Print Options: Consider printing your favorite family pictures and displaying them in your home or creating a family album.
- Regular Organization: Periodically organize your digital files to ensure easy access and retrieval.
